My client is a globally recognised not for profit institution designed to accelerate the end of AIDS, tuberculosis, and malaria as epidemics. They mobilise and invest more than US$4 billion a year to support programs run by local experts in more than 100 countries.

Whether it be the distribution of bed nets to protect families from malaria in Honduras, training youth peer counsellors who will help other teens diagnosed as HIV-positive in South Africa or providing equipment for the diagnosis of tuberculosis to clinics in Kazakhstan, country-driven programs to fight the pandemics receive funding.
